Abstract

The present study was conducted to evaluate different biochemicals in micro-greens and seeds of Punjab Celery 1. Biochemical parameters viz. total carbohydrates, total soluble sugars, reducing-nonreducing sugars, starch, crude fiber, ash, minerals, antioxidants, crude and total soluble proteins were analyzed. Additionally, in micro-greens; pigment composition, and in seeds; protein profiling, the essential and fixed oil compositions were also assessed. Micro-greens dominated in phenols and tannins and also depicted high levels of minerals whereas, the seeds were found rich in carbohydrate, protein, minerals, and tocopherol. Celery seeds had 2% essential oil, with limonene and senkyunolide as major components; and 23% fixed oil rich in petroselenic acid. The seed proteins were fractionated into albumin, globulin, prolamins, and glutelins. In conclusion, celery 1 micro-greens that abound in minerals and antioxidants suggest their promising nutraceutical potential for humans and the seed oil may be exploited in the cosmetics and pharmaceutical industry.
